Purpose

This COVIDSafe Plan describes the actions that we (Geoff and Antoinette) will take to keep our friends safe and minimise the risk of the spread of COVID-19 infection during our wedding celebrations.

Scope

This COVIDSafe Plan applies to the wedding celebrations to be held on 7 January 2023.

This plan is consistent with the Victorian government’s COVIDSafe Plan template and covers all mandated content.

This plan should be read in conjunction with the latest Australian Government and relevant state government advice.

Introduction

 

The risk of COVID-19 infections in Australia have been minimised through vaccination, community lock downs, isolation protocols and contact tracing, but it has not been eradicated. It will be important to continue operations in a COVIDSafe manner. Our risk-based approach uses the hierarchy of control and concurrent layers of control to minimise the risk to everyone at the celebrations.

Wellbeing of People

  • All guests must comply with this COVID policies and procedures.
  • Persons that are unwell must not attend the ceremony
  • If you are unwell or experiencing cold and flu/ COVID symptoms, stay at home and seek a COVID test/ medical advice.
  • Persons that have been tested for COVID or are experiencing symptoms must lodge a report via email to covid@15tp.net

Physical Distancing

  • The wedding celebration is to be held in the open air.
  • Social distancing is recommended, where practical.

Hygiene and Cleaning

  • All persons are to observe personal cough and sneeze etiquette, handwashing/ sanitising
  • Face masks are to be worn in accordance with Victorian government requirements.

Triggers for Review of this Plan

  • A local hotspot as declared by State Health Authorities that may impact the wedding celebration
  • A change in the state or federal Public Health Order(s)
  • An instance of a positive COVID result for persons associated with the celebration.
